If you were to use a fan or regular dehumidifier you would need electricity, unlike baking soda. The main reason this works is because baking soda is a hygroscopic which is a substance that can attract water from surrounding environments. It has the ability to absorb moisture in your home to reduce humidity levels. Use as a dehumidifier– baking soda can be used effectively as a natural dehumidifier.One of the main downsides is that it’s only really useful in small areas. Compared to other methods – baking soda is a very good and cost-effective way to absorb moisture.Check the bowls occasionally as you will need to replace the baking soda as it cakes. Since baking soda works better on smaller areas you could have multiple bowls filled at the same time in different rooms of the home. How much to use – you want enough to fill a cereal bowl.Whether your leave it in a container like a bowl or sprinkle it on the floor, let it sit for a few hours and cleanse the area. Rate of absorption – baking soda can start absorbing moisture within 30 minutes.Since it is a hygroscopic substance, it’s capable of absorbing the moisture extremely well.
